Early Life and Political Beginnings

Born in Verdun, France, in 1959, Mark Meadows's early life was characterized by a degree of mobility, with his family eventually settling in Florida. He earned a degree in business administration from the University of South Florida, embarking on a career in real estate development before entering the political arena.

Meadows's political aspirations began to take shape in the late 2000s. Riding the wave of the burgeoning Tea Party movement, he successfully campaigned for a seat in the U.S. House of Representatives, representing North Carolina's 11th congressional district. His election in 2012 marked the beginning of his ascent within the Republican Party.

Rise in the House of Representatives

During his tenure in the House, Meadows quickly established himself as a staunch conservative voice. He became a founding member of the House Freedom Caucus, a group known for its hardline conservative stances and its willingness to challenge the Republican establishment. His outspoken nature and unwavering commitment to conservative principles earned him a dedicated following among the party's base.

Meadows played a significant role in various legislative battles, often taking a leading role in opposing compromises and pushing for more conservative policy outcomes. He was a vocal critic of the Affordable Care Act and advocated for significant reductions in government spending. His influence within the Freedom Caucus grew steadily, eventually leading to his election as the group's chairman in 2017.

White House Chief of Staff

In 2020, Mark Meadows took on his most prominent role yet, becoming President Donald Trump's fourth and final White House Chief of Staff. This appointment placed him at the center of the Trump administration during a particularly turbulent period, marked by the COVID-19 pandemic, social unrest, and the contentious 2020 presidential election.

As Chief of Staff, Meadows played a key role in shaping the administration's response to the pandemic, advocating for a focus on economic reopening amidst rising infection rates. He also became a central figure in the administration's efforts to challenge the results of the 2020 election, echoing and amplifying unsubstantiated claims of widespread voter fraud.

January 6th and its Aftermath

The events of January 6th, 2021, cast a long shadow over Mark Meadows's legacy. His involvement in the lead-up to the Capitol riot has become the subject of intense scrutiny. Meadows's communications during this period, including text messages revealed by the House Select Committee investigating the attack, have painted a picture of his active participation in efforts to overturn the election results.

The committee's investigation revealed Meadows's communications with various individuals involved in planning the January 6th events, raising questions about his knowledge of potential violence and his role in encouraging the protests. These revelations have led to legal challenges and further fueled the controversy surrounding his actions.

Legal Battles and Ongoing Controversies

Following the January 6th events, Mark Meadows has faced numerous legal challenges. He has been subpoenaed by the House Select Committee and has been held in contempt of Congress for refusing to cooperate fully with their investigation. He has also been the subject of investigations related to his voter registration and his alleged involvement in attempts to pressure election officials in Georgia.

These legal battles continue to unfold, and their outcomes will significantly impact Meadows's future and further define his place in American political history. The controversies surrounding his actions have solidified his image as a divisive figure, with strong opinions both supporting and condemning his conduct.

Frequently Asked Questions about Mark Meadows

What positions did Mark Meadows hold in government?

Mark Meadows served as a U.S. Representative for North Carolina's 11th congressional district from 2013 to 2020. He then served as White House Chief of Staff under President Donald Trump from 2020 to 2021.

What is Mark Meadows best known for?

Mark Meadows is best known for his role as White House Chief of Staff during the final year of the Trump administration, a period marked by the COVID-19 pandemic and the contested 2020 election. He is also known for his involvement in the events leading up to the January 6th Capitol riot.

What controversies has Mark Meadows been involved in?

Mark Meadows has been involved in several controversies, primarily related to his efforts to overturn the 2020 election results and his role in the events of January 6th. He has also faced scrutiny for his voter registration and alleged attempts to pressure election officials.
